PROCEDURE

实验过程

To a solution of product from Step 6 (130 mg, 0.23 mmol) in THF (2 mL) there was added 97% NaH (23 mg, 1 mmol) and the mixture was stirred at r.t. for 15 min. There was added a solution of 2-bromobutyric acid (84 mg, 0.5 mmol) in THF (1.5 mL) and the mixture was refluxed for 20 hours. After cooling, there was added more NaH (46 mg) and 2-bromobutyric acid (170 mg) and the mixture was refluxed for a further 24 hours. The cooled mixture was diluted with H2O, made strongly basic with 1N aq NaOH, and extracted twice with Et2O. The aqueous fraction was then acidified with 1N HCl and extracted 3× with EtOAc. The crude product thus obtained was purified by esterification with ethereal diazomethane and the resulting ester chromatographed on preparative TLC silica gel plates, eluting with a 1:4 mixture of EtOAc and toluene. After extraction of the silica with EtOAc, the purified ester (54 mg) was hydrolyzed. It was dissolved in THF (1.5 mL) and MeOH (1.5 mL) and there was added 1M aq LiOH (0.8 mL). The mixture was heated to 50° C. for 30 min., then the organic solvents were evaporated. The residue was diluted with H2O (4 mL) and centrifuged. The supernatant was decanted and the insoluble lithium salt was suspended in H2O (4 mL). The mixture was acidified with 1N aq HCl, stirred vigorously and filtered to afford the title compound as a light yellow solid; m.p. 159°-162° C.
